Foundation Repair in Tampa, FL
Foundation repair services address issues related to the stability and integrity of a property’s foundation. These services typically cover a range of projects, including fixing uneven or cracked slabs, addressing settling or shifting of the foundation, and reinforcing weak or damaged areas. Homeowners often request foundation repair when they notice signs such as cracks in walls or floors, doors or windows that stick, or visible shifting of the structure. Understanding the causes of foundation problems and the types of repair methods available can help property owners make informed decisions about maintaining the safety and value of their homes.
Before requesting foundation repair, property owners should consider the extent of the damage and any underlying factors contributing to the issues, such as soil movement or moisture problems. It’s helpful to be aware of the specific symptoms present and to seek professional assessments to determine the appropriate course of action. Proper evaluation can ensure that repairs address the root cause of foundation concerns, helping to prevent future issues and protect the long-term stability of the property.

Common Foundation Repair Jobs
Foundation inspections - assessments to identify potential issues affecting structural stability.
Foundation leveling - restoring a stable, even surface to prevent further damage.
Pier and beam repair - reinforcing or replacing supports to improve foundation strength.
Concrete underpinning - adding support beneath existing slabs to address settling.
Wall stabilization - securing bowing or cracking walls to maintain structural integrity.
Crack repair - sealing and reinforcing cracks to prevent water intrusion and further damage.
Foundation Repair Questions
What are signs of foundation problems? Common signs include cracks in walls or floors, uneven floors, and doors or windows that stick or don't close properly.
How does foundation repair help a property? It stabilizes the structure, prevents further damage, and maintains the safety and value of the home.
What types of foundation repair are available? Repairs may include underpinning, pier installation, or slab stabilization, depending on the foundation type and issue.
When should foundation repair be considered? Repair should be considered when signs of shifting or settling are observed, especially if they worsen over time.
